Black Myth: Wukong vs One Finger Death Punch: which should you buy?
Both Black Myth: Wukong and One Finger Death Punch are fully released titles, but they cater to very different audiences and hardware setups. Black Myth: Wukong is a high‑budget action‑adventure RPG available on PC, PlayStation and Xbox, distributed through Epic Games Store and Steam. Its Mature rating, 4.3/5 community score and modern genre suggest a graphically intensive experience that will require a current‑generation console or a powerful PC, though specific system specs are not listed. One Finger Death Punch, by contrast, is a 2‑D indie action‑arcade game aimed at Teens, with a 3.8/5 rating. It runs on modest hardware – Windows XP/7/8 with a 2 GHz dual‑core CPU, 1‑2 GB RAM and a 512 MB VRAM GPU – and is also available on iOS and Android, making it portable and low‑cost to play. For Filipino gamers with a high‑end PC or console who want a deep, story‑driven RPG, Black Myth is the clear choice, provided they can afford the platform and any unknown price tag. For those on a budget, using older PCs or mobile devices, or who prefer quick, pick‑up‑play sessions, One Finger Death Punch offers a lightweight, inexpensive option that runs on almost any system. Without explicit pricing, the decision hinges on hardware capability and the type of gameplay experience desired.
